Needing some tips, critique my procedure, and a contam question!
    #7101210 - 06/27/07 10:11 PM (16 years, 8 months ago)

Ok, so this is my third batch of jars I have recently inoculated. My first batch, I had no growth after a month and decided that my substrate was a bit too moist. My second batch I made sure to drain my verm to field capacity and after about 3-5 days I started seeing growth in one of the jars which was fantastic but the other 2 jars have been lagging behind pretty badly. Now my third batch, feeling a bit more confident after finally having some growth, I went ahead and inoculated 5 jars and after about a week and a half, I have no growth in any jars...

Let me break down my procedure for you guys.. I am using fine grain verm, and whole wheat flour for my substrate. Basically, the vermiculite was measured out, poured in a bowl, and added water to field capacity. I did this by pouring and mixing simultaneously until water would trickle out the bottom of the verm, at that point I tossed the wet verm into a collander and let the water drain out for a minute or so and then dumped the verm back into the mixing bowl.

Now, I poured and mixed the pre-measured whole wheat flour into the wet verm and distributed the substrate into each of my half pint jars. I poured up to about 3/4 or half inch from the top making sure not to push down on the substrate. After the jars were filled, I then topped them off with dry verm and sealed them in preparation for sterilization.

The jars were then PC'd at 15psi for 45 minutes and let cool overnight. After they were completely cooled, they were each inoculated (trying to be as sterile as possible, flame-sterilizing the needle before and between each innoc) at 2 points on each jar. The holes were covered with bandaids, then the lids were covered with foil and rubberbanded for shits and giggles. The jars have been in my incubator in my closet at a constant 75-80 degrees ever since.

I guess what I am looking for from you guys is just some contructive criticism, I have been following the PF Tek for simple minds and realize this is a pretty lamens term guide and it has helped me get started in the myco world. But at this point, I would like some expert opinion on what I may be doing wrong and why my jars are colonizing so inconsistently.

Also, I am wondering if my most colonized jar is contaminated, it has been starting to yellow a tad bit at the areas where the mycelium first started forming. It is not a big contrast and in the pictures I took to load up here, you can't even see it, but it still worries me. I have read that yellow can be metabolites, is this true? Should I go ahead and toss the jar?

Any and all help is GREATLY appreciated!!

field capacity is way to wet for cakes you want 2 parts verm 1 part flour 1 part water this will feel moist to touch but no matter how hard you squeeze it will hold a ball but will not drip water if anything id say you want to be a lil dry.your moisture content is your problem fix that and youll be a happy happy man.

ok im here to help ya buddy ust follow this.first dry mix 2 cups verm one cup flour when well mixed slowly add in one cup water and mix well thn fill jar till about 3/4 inchfrom the top leave loose take a rag and wipe that 3/4 of an inch with a rag then add your dry verm layer top this and add foil for pc's as you dont want any more moisture in your mix leave in pc till cool.45 minutes for cake should be fine better than a boil.ok noccin time nc all four holes towards the glass take off top or not its up to you but do not cover holes if your not gonna take top off leave them undisturbed where your gonna keep thm whether its on a shelf or in an incbator till they are 100%colonized and once you fell they are 100% leave them for anothe 4-7 days then its tie to make the magic happen brother i beg you to pm me or ask a few questions before you do something with these jars youll regret its heartbreaking to go through all that then screw up the reward part of your grow we are all here for ya but dont be afraid to read read read and if you have an extra 50 bucks i also beg you to buy roger rabbits video it is the fail safe for beginers hell teachyou the basic ins and outs to everything you need to know to be an excellent succesful fungus farmer.
